Output e80b995262b1f19f3543555206f3e253741920be96b1284d102f1f7ddeaf97ef:1

value
3909328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17da40386064c02a4e41687f521b2d158790187b OP_EQUALVERIFY OP_CHECKSIG
address
13B7zkNKgYc4ezxDRKiMZFQni5Jbfcxe7U
transaction
e80b995262b1f19f3543555206f3e253741920be96b1284d102f1f7ddeaf97ef
spent
true